Equipment Details

MECHANICAL
  • 1.5L DOHC SEFI 16-valve 4-cylinder hybrid engine w/variable valve timing
  • 11.8 gallon fuel tank
  • 14" aluminum wheels
  • Continuously variable transmission
  • Front wheel drive
  • Independent MacPherson strut front suspension w/stabilizer bar
  • P175/65R14 all-season SBR tires
  • Rack-and-pinion pwr steering
  • Regenerative ventilated pwr front disc/rear drum brakes
  • SULEV emmissions certification
  • Torsion beam rear suspension

Electrification Level

Electrification level defines to what level the vehicle is powered by electric system. The common electric system configurations are mild hybrid, strong hybrid, plug-in hybrid, battery electric, and fuel cell vehicles.

(1) Mild hybrid is the system such as 12-volt start-stop or 48-volt belt integrator starter generator (BISG) system that uses an electric motor to add assisting power to the internal combustion engine. The system has features such as stop-start, power assist, and mild level of generative braking features.

(2) Strong hybrid systems, in vehicles such as the Toyota Prius, mainly consist of motors, conventional gasoline engine, and battery, but the source of electrical charge for the battery power is provided by the conventional engine and/or regenerative braking.

(3) Plug-in hybrid systems, in vehicles such as the Toyota Rav4 Prime, mainly consist of motors, conventional gasoline engine and battery. Plug-in hybrid vehicles are like strong hybrids, but they have a larger battery pack and can be charged with an external source of electricity by electric vehicle supply equipment (EVSE).

(4) Battery electric vehicles (BEV), such as the Tesla Model S or Nissan Leaf, have only a battery and electrical motor components and use electricity as the only power source.

(5) Fuel cell electric vehicles (FCEV) use full electric drive platforms but consume electricity generated by onboard fuel cells and hydrogen fuel.
